Programme Note

Digital perusal score available from ScoresOnDemand
1. The morrow
2. God's hands/Becoming Jerome
3. Not the only one
4. The Departure
Andrew Niccol's first feature was made in 1997. It presents a future society of genetically-engineered people where Jerome (Ethan Hawke), a 'natural birth', assumes the identity of a member of the genetic elite to pursue his goal of travelling into space.
This is Michael Nyman's first Hollywood score, composed for full orchestra. This orchestral suite was made in 2001 to celebrate the opening of the new arts complex Valencia and was revised in 2003 for an all-Nyman concert given by the BBC Concert Orchestra at the Royal Festival Hall, London.
